Package org.flowable.dmn.engine.impl.el
Class ELExecutionContext
- java.lang.Object
-
- org.flowable.dmn.engine.impl.el.ELExecutionContext
-
public class ELExecutionContext extends Object
- Author:
- Yvo Swillens
-
-
Field Summary
Fields Modifier and Type Field Description protected BuiltinAggregatoraggregatorprotected DecisionExecutionAuditContainerauditContainerprotected booleanforceDMN11protected StringinstanceIdprotected Map<String,List<Object>>outputValuesprotected Map<Integer,Map<String,Object>>ruleResultsprotected StringscopeTypeprotected Map<String,Object>stackVariablesprotected StringtenantId
-
Constructor Summary
Constructors Constructor Description ELExecutionContext()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description voidaddOutputValues(String outputName, List<Object> outputValues)voidaddRuleResult(int ruleNumber, String outputName, Object outputValue)voidcheckExecutionContext(String variableId)BuiltinAggregatorgetAggregator()DecisionExecutionAuditContainergetAuditContainer()StringgetInstanceId()Map<String,List<Object>>getOutputValues()Map<String,Object>getRuleResult(int ruleNumber)Map<Integer,Map<String,Object>>getRuleResults()StringgetScopeType()Map<String,Object>getStackVariables()StringgetTenantId()booleanisForceDMN11()voidsetAggregator(BuiltinAggregator aggregator)voidsetAuditContainer(DecisionExecutionAuditContainer auditContainer)voidsetForceDMN11(boolean forceDMN11)voidsetInstanceId(String instanceId)voidsetScopeType(String scopeType)voidsetStackVariables(Map<String,Object> variables)voidsetTenantId(String tenantId)
-
-
-
Field Detail
-
auditContainer
protected DecisionExecutionAuditContainer auditContainer
-
aggregator
protected BuiltinAggregator aggregator
-
instanceId
protected String instanceId
-
scopeType
protected String scopeType
-
tenantId
protected String tenantId
-
forceDMN11
protected boolean forceDMN11
-
-
Method Detail
-
checkExecutionContext
public void checkExecutionContext(String variableId)
-
getAuditContainer
public DecisionExecutionAuditContainer getAuditContainer()
-
setAuditContainer
public void setAuditContainer(DecisionExecutionAuditContainer auditContainer)
-
getAggregator
public BuiltinAggregator getAggregator()
-
setAggregator
public void setAggregator(BuiltinAggregator aggregator)
-
getInstanceId
public String getInstanceId()
-
setInstanceId
public void setInstanceId(String instanceId)
-
getScopeType
public String getScopeType()
-
setScopeType
public void setScopeType(String scopeType)
-
getTenantId
public String getTenantId()
-
setTenantId
public void setTenantId(String tenantId)
-
isForceDMN11
public boolean isForceDMN11()
-
setForceDMN11
public void setForceDMN11(boolean forceDMN11)
-
-